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Plan, implement, and evaluate the company's Environmental Management System, and ensure compliance with applicable procedures and regulations.
  • Ensure compliance with environmental protection requirements and minimize environmental impacts from plant operations, including air emission control, solid waste and hazardous waste management, energy use, and water consumption and disposal.
  • Conduct environmental monitoring, inspections, and analysis, as well as monitoring of company facilities and operational areas.
  • Identify potential sources of pollution and perform periodic environmental risk assessments.
  • Ensure compliance with Environment, Safety, and Health (ESH/K3L) standards in accordance with applicable procedures and regulations.
  • Ensure chemical safety, proper handling of chemicals, and compliance with chemical-related regulations within the company to control risks of chemical exposure to employees and the environment.
  • Ensure chemical management compliance with RSL and MRSL, which are standards for restricted substances that may pose risks to human health and the environment.
  • Responsible for the implementation of Medical Check-Ups (MCU) for new employees and annual MCUs for all employees, including documentation, reporting, and employee health data management.
  • Responsible for employee health matters and coordination with the in-house clinic regarding cases of employee illness, occupational accidents, traffic accidents, and pregnancy, including reporting and recordkeeping.
  • Responsible for first aid kits (P3K), readiness of safety equipment, and emergency facilities such as eyewash stations, and coordination with the relevant PICs.
  • Responsible for monitoring toilet cleanliness, provision of drinking water, and hygiene of meals provided by the company cafeteria.
  • Conduct HSE/K3L training, induction programs, awareness initiatives, and audits to support compliance and continuous improvement.
